Dear Kassy, Om Namo Bhagavate Sri Ramanaya Namaste. Thank you for your messages. Focused, intense meditation to know the Self yields freedom from the illusory limitations. This is to be regarded as true concentrated meditation and not the mere riveting of mental attention or the combating with thoughts. One should neither remain with the thoughts nor fight with them, as if they were real entities or as if they had any validity apart from the belief posited in them, but one should inquire and know himself in thought-transcendent Knowledge. All the happiness ever desired and all the love for which you have ever yearned exist within you. Finding it, you become delighted at heart and ever peaceful. This Truth is to be realized in all its perfect fullness,whether you are alone or in a relationship. You may wish to refer again to the earlier instruction about depth of love and egolessness. That advice reveals both what is within and also the way to relate. Yes, though written as an autobiographical description at the request of the President of Sri Ramanasramaam, "Timeless Presence" is actually, for the most part, much more a description of realizing that is"samanya," common to all or universal, a dissolution of the falsely assumed individual and an expression of what an Upanishad declares, in the description of how the ancient sages realized, to be like the tracks of the birds in the sky. Ever yours in Truth, Nome

Dear Kassy, Om Namo Bhagavate Sri Ramanaya Namaste. Thank you for your message. Love may be said to be the unitary "feeling" of Being; that is, it is of the very nature of the indivisible Self. One who revels in the Self isthe same in a crowd or in a solitary place, with close friends or without,married or single, and so forth and so on. That which is truly desired by all is the Bliss of the Self, which is undivided Being. Finding that within, all desires dissolve for the one who knows. The Being of the Self is ever-existent. It is not born when the body is born and does not perish with the death of the body. It exists: realize it within you and do not postpone your bliss. Love in the form of desire, wishing for someone or something else toprovide the happiness that is actually innate, is mired and entangled in delusion. If it is in the form of the desire to make the other or othershappy, too, it is higher because of less egotism. If it is the wish for others to be happy with no regard for the ego, it is better. If it is in the form of the perfect fullness of the Self, with no notion of ego or other, it is true and without a veil. Such a one experiences neither desire nor fear and rests content within. I hope that the above is helpful for you. Reflect upon its meaning and inquire to know yourself. You will thus be ever happy and at peace. Ever yours in Truth, Nome
